Introduction

ELectoral information and analYSis System for the enhancement of democrAcy. Building on the expertise in electoral analysis developed within the ERC TARICA (Political and Socio-institutional Change in North Africa), the ELYSSA project (ELectoral information and analYSis System for the enhancement of democracy) aims at facilitating access to electoral information by providing different categories of users (NGOs, media, political actors, cooperation institutions) with tools for the analysis of voting and political change in the post-2011 Maghreb.

Project Objectives

The project consists of the development of a tool for exploration, visualization, and analysis of electoral data. The ELYSSA platform will allow for:

  1. In-depth, multi-scalar analysis of electoral results.
  2. Establishment of electoral time series.
  3. Dynamic electoral analyses.
  4. Correlation analyses between voting results and socio-economic data.

User Empowerment

The proposed analysis tools address a variety of needs, enabling users to manipulate election data autonomously to form independent opinions and make informed decisions.
